Patents by Inventor Simo Mikael SILLANKORVA

Simo Mikael SILLANKORVA has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11556326
    Abstract: Methods are described herein for creating and installing software updates which may be rolled back, without requiring large processing capabilities and/or large storage capacity at a device. Delta software updates are determined comprising differences, on a bit-level, between a first version of the software and a second, updated, version of the software, and metadata defining how to apply the differences. Methods of performing a rollback-capable update at a device are also described herein.
    Type: Grant
    Filed: September 6, 2018
    Date of Patent: January 17, 2023
    Assignee: ARM LIMITED
    Inventor: Simo Mikael Sillankorva
  • Patent number: 11522840
    Abstract: Broadly speaking, the present technique provides methods, apparatuses and systems for performing a TLS/DTLS handshake process between machines in a manner that reduces the amount of data sent during the handshake process.
    Type: Grant
    Filed: June 17, 2019
    Date of Patent: December 6, 2022
    Assignee: Arm Limited
    Inventors: Simo Mikael Sillankorva, Markku Lehto, Kalle Petteri Vayrynen, Jaakko Iiro Juhani Kukkohovi, Szymon Sasin, Yongbeom Pak
  • Publication number: 20200081697
    Abstract: Methods are described herein for creating and installing software updates which may be rolled back, without requiring large processing capabilities and/or large storage capacity at a device. Delta software updates are determined comprising differences, on a bit-level, between a first version of the software and a second, updated, version of the software, and metadata defining how to apply the differences. Methods of performing a rollback-capable update at a device are also described herein.
    Type: Application
    Filed: September 6, 2018
    Publication date: March 12, 2020
    Inventor: Simo Mikael SILLANKORVA
  • Publication number: 20190394174
    Abstract: Broadly speaking, the present technique provides methods, apparatuses and systems for performing a TLS/DTLS handshake process between machines in a manner that reduces the amount of data sent during the handshake process.
    Type: Application
    Filed: June 17, 2019
    Publication date: December 26, 2019
    Applicant: Arm Limited
    Inventors: Simo Mikael Sillankorva, Markku Lehto, Kalle Petteri Vayrynen, Jaakko Iiro Juhani Kukkohovi, Szymon Sasin, Yongbeom Pak
  • Patent number: 10348644
    Abstract: Example embodiments provide apparatus, systems and methods to optimize a multicasting operation used to transmit data packets in a communication network. A data store stores at least one variable parameter associated with the multicasting operation. A communication transceiver multicasts a data packet to a plurality of nodes in a communication network using the stored variable parameter and receives, from a node of the plurality of nodes, a retransmitted version of the multicast data packet, the retransmitted data packet comprising feedback data. At least one processor coupled to the data store and the communication transceiver determines, using the feedback data, that the variable parameter requires modification to optimize the multicasting operation for the network, modifies the variable parameter in response to the feedback data; and stores the modified variable parameter in the data store.
    Type: Grant
    Filed: April 20, 2017
    Date of Patent: July 9, 2019
    Assignee: ARM Limited
    Inventor: Simo Mikael Sillankorva
  • Publication number: 20170317952
    Abstract: Example embodiments provide apparatus, systems and methods to optimise a multicasting operation used to transmit data packets in a communication network.
    Type: Application
    Filed: April 20, 2017
    Publication date: November 2, 2017
    Inventor: Simo Mikael SILLANKORVA